A CHARLES II SILVER TANKARD
London, 1681, maker's mark PM between two mullets
Cylindrical with a moulded foot rim, the hinged flat-topped cover with scroll thumbpiece, with scroll handle, engraved under base with conjoined initials RH, marked on cover, side and handle
6¾in. (17cm.) high
28ozs. (895gr.)
